I landed in UAE dreaming of days spent shopping in luxurious malls, relishing a melange of global cuisines & wrapping up evenings enjoying a throbbing nightlife. I breezed through immigration, feeling very confident on my first trip abroad. After collecting my luggage, I moved towards the arrival hall trying to spot a placard holding smiling driver sent by my hotel. I tried to remain calm as I searched for my ride for the first few minutes. Panic slowly ate into my confidence as I stood in the deserted arrival area past midnight for a long time. Traveling abroad for the first time, I had acted on advise from others & decided to buy a local sim card to avoid expenses. What I had not prepared was to be left stranding in an unknown country. My family was waiting to hear about my safe arrival & I wanted to reach my hotel safely. The thought to buy the local sim from the airport did not occur to me on my way out as all arrangements with the hotel had been made. And now I was stranded!!
